Job description
Our client are a NSW State Government Agency who provide insurance and care services to the businesses, people and communities of NSW.
They are currently looking to engage a Senior Business Analyst for an initial 12 month contract. This role is hybrid working with offices in the CBD as well as WFH. The positions is paying $806-$927 per day + super.
The Senior Business Analyst role is using data analytics to assess processes, determine requirements and deliver data-driven recommendations. The role is to ensure all stakeholders have a common shared understanding of what the software solution will be to address both operational and end user business processes.

R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Undertake analysis on current processes and data to support the development of the business requirements.
- Managing the process around Governance and assurance activities in the project for example, assurance reviews from regulators like SIRA promontory
- Jira board management, end to end.
- Critically review business processes, identify risks, issues and impacts to project delivery.
- Provide independent and high-level advice and analysis to business leaders on opportunities for process re-engineering.
- Facilitate changes through the provision of well-researched analysis and information to the business and by ensuring that the requirements for change are clearly identified.
- Prepare and source a range of project related documents, including status updates and reports.
- Facilitate training and coaching delivery, as well as identifying individual or group-based skills deficiencies.
- Prioritizing initiatives based on business needs and requirements.
- Serving as a liaison between project stakeholders and end users.
